[hibernate-issues] [Hibernate-JIRA] Closed: (HHH-2493) session is closed

Steve Ebersole (JIRA) noreply at atlassian.com
Wed Mar 14 17:38:09 EDT 2007


     [ http://opensource.atlassian.com/projects/hibernate/browse/HHH-2493?page=all ]
     
Steve Ebersole closed HHH-2493:
-------------------------------

    Resolution: Rejected

> session is closed
> -----------------
>
>          Key: HHH-2493
>          URL: http://opensource.atlassian.com/projects/hibernate/browse/HHH-2493
>      Project: Hibernate3
>         Type: Bug

>  Environment: Hibernate 3.0 on DB2 using jcc driver
>     Reporter: nir

>
>
> org.hibernate.SessionException: Session is closed!
>         at org.hibernate.impl.AbstractSessionImpl.errorIfClosed(AbstractSessionImpl.java:50)
>         at org.hibernate.impl.SessionImpl.getPersistenceContext(SessionImpl.java:1794)
>         at org.hibernate.proxy.BasicLazyInitializer.getReplacement(BasicLazyInitializer.java:100)
>         at org.hibernate.proxy.BasicLazyInitializer.invoke(BasicLazyInitializer.java:54)
>         at org.hibernate.proxy.CGLIBLazyInitializer.intercept(CGLIBLazyInitializer.java:156)
>         at com.dteco.gts.domain.hibernate.GtsAccount$$EnhancerByCGLIB$$5b8a2ff3.writeReplace(<generated>)
>         at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>         at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
>         at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
>         at java.lang.reflect.Method.invoke(Method.java:585)
>         at java.io.ObjectStreamClass.invokeWriteReplace(ObjectStreamClass.java:977)
>         at java.io.ObjectOutputStream.writeObject0(ObjectOutputStream.java:1030)
>         at java.io.ObjectOutputStream.defaultWriteFields(ObjectOutputStream.java:1369)
>         at java.io.ObjectOutputStream.writeSerialData(ObjectOutputStream.java:1341)
>         at java.io.ObjectOutputStream.writeOrdinaryObject(ObjectOutputStream.java:1284)
>         at java.io.ObjectOutputStream.writeObject0(ObjectOutputStream.java:1073)
>         at java.io.ObjectOutputStream.writeObject(ObjectOutputStream.java:291)
>         at java.util.ArrayList.writeObject(ArrayList.java:570)
>         at sun.reflect.GeneratedMethodAccessor11.invoke(Unknown Source)
>         at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
>         at java.lang.reflect.Method.invoke(Method.java:585)
>         at java.io.ObjectStreamClass.invokeWriteObject(ObjectStreamClass.java:890)
>         at java.io.ObjectOutputStream.writeSerialData(ObjectOutputStream.java:1333)
>         at java.io.ObjectOutputStream.writeOrdinaryObject(ObjectOutputStream.java:1284)
>         at java.io.ObjectOutputStream.writeObject0(ObjectOutputStream.java:1073)
>         at java.io.ObjectOutputStream.writeObject(ObjectOutputStream.java:291)
>         at weblogic.rmi.extensions.server.CBVOutputStream.writeObject(CBVOutputStream.java:84)
>         at weblogic.rmi.internal.ServerRequest.unmarshalReturn(ServerRequest.java:97)
>         at weblogic.rmi.cluster.ClusterableRemoteRef.invoke(ClusterableRemoteRef.java:315)
>         at weblogic.rmi.cluster.ClusterableRemoteRef.invoke(ClusterableRemoteRef.java:250)
>         at com.dteco.gts.process.statements.StatementsEJB_4exsct_EOImpl_910_WLStub.getStatementDetails(Unknown Source)
>         at com.dteco.gts.statements.StatementsBD.getStatementDetails(StatementsBD.java:60)
>         at com.dteco.gts.adjustment.AdjustmentSearchBean.getStatementDetails(AdjustmentSearchBean.java:311)
>         at com.dteco.gts.adjustment.AdjustmentSearchBean.createAdjustment(AdjustmentSearchBean.java:88)
>         at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>         at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
>         at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
>         at java.lang.reflect.Method.invoke(Method.java:585)
>         at org.apache.myfaces.el.MethodBindingImpl.invoke(MethodBindingImpl.java:129)
>         at org.apache.myfaces.application.ActionListenerImpl.processAction(ActionListenerImpl.java:63)
>         at javax.faces.component.UICommand.broadcast(UICommand.java:106)
>         at javax.faces.component.UIViewRoot._broadcastForPhase(UIViewRoot.java:90)
>         at javax.faces.component.UIViewRoot.processApplication(UIViewRoot.java:164)
>         at org.apache.myfaces.lifecycle.LifecycleImpl.invokeApplication(LifecycleImpl.java:316)
>         at org.apache.myfaces.lifecycle.LifecycleImpl.execute(LifecycleImpl.java:86)
>         at javax.faces.webapp.FacesServlet.service(FacesServlet.java:106)
>         at weblogic.servlet.internal.StubSecurityHelper$ServletServiceAction.run(StubSecurityHelper.java:225)
>         at weblogic.servlet.internal.StubSecurityHelper.invokeServlet(StubSecurityHelper.java:127)
>         at weblogic.servlet.internal.ServletStubImpl.execute(ServletStubImpl.java:272)
>         at weblogic.servlet.internal.TailFilter.doFilter(TailFilter.java:26)
>         at weblogic.servlet.internal.FilterChainImpl.doFilter(FilterChainImpl.java:42)
>         at org.apache.myfaces.component.html.util.ExtensionsFilter.doFilter(ExtensionsFilter.java:122)
>         at weblogic.servlet.internal.FilterChainImpl.doFilter(FilterChainImpl.java:42)
>         at weblogic.servlet.internal.WebAppServletContext$ServletInvocationAction.run(WebAppServletContext.java:3151)
>         at weblogic.security.acl.internal.AuthenticatedSubject.doAs(AuthenticatedSubject.java:321)
>         at weblogic.security.service.SecurityManager.runAs(SecurityManager.java:121)
>         at weblogic.servlet.internal.WebAppServletContext.securedExecute(WebAppServletContext.java:1973)
>         at weblogic.servlet.internal.WebAppServletContext.execute(WebAppServletContext.java:1880)
>         at weblogic.servlet.internal.ServletRequestImpl.run(ServletRequestImpl.java:1310)
>         at weblogic.work.ExecuteThread.execute(ExecuteThread.java:207)
>         at weblogic.work.ExecuteThread.run(ExecuteThread.java:179)

-- 
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ators:
   http://opensource.atlassian.com/projects/hibernate/secure/Administrators.jspa
-
For more information on JIRA, see:
   http://www.atlassian.com/software/jira




More information about the hibernate-issues mailing list